2.1. Observations and data analysis
We use the solar wind data measured by the ACE satellite to derive the interplanetary electric field by assuming that the plasma motion is determined by ExB drift. The time shift of the solar wind data is determined as follows. We first use the satellite position and solar wind velocity to calculate the possible propagation delay, and then compare the changes in the interplanetary and ionospheric electric fields. There are two different methods to calculate the solar wind propagation time. One is the X propagation time with a constant solar wind velocity, and the other is the new method recently developed by Weimer et al. (2002, 2003) with better accuracy for large IMF clock angle
